What is anaemia?

Anaemia is a condition in which there are not enough healthy red blood cells in the blood.

Anaemia generally occurs due to lack of RBCs or unhealthy RBCs due to which the body's organs receive less oxygen.

What are the causes of anaemia

Different types of anaemia have different causes some causes of anaemia are listed below:

Vitamin deficiency anaemia : the body needs folate and vitamins in order to produce healthy red blood cells. The body may not produce enough red blood cells if there is a lack of these essential nutrients

Iron deficiency anaemia : This type of anaemia is caused by the deficiency of iron. Iron is needed by bone marrow to produce haemoglobin. The body cannot produce enough haemoglobin for red blood cells if there is insufficient iron.

This kind of anaemia can occur in pregnant women usually who do not take iron supplements. Loss of blood can potentially be the cause. Heavy monthly flow, ulcers, cancer, or long-term use of certain painkillers, particularly aspirin, can all result in this type of anaemia

Sickle cell anaemia : This kind of hemolytic anaemia is inherited and can occasionally be life-threatening. In this condition red blood cells have a sickle shape. These atypical blood cells expire prematurely. This results in a persistent deficiency of red blood cells.

Anaemia due to inflammation: Chronic inflammatory diseases may prevent the body from producing enough red blood cells. Crohn's illness, rheumatoid arthritis, kidney disease, cancer, and HIV/AIDS are a few examples which can aid in the anaemia.

Aplastic anaemia: this is a rare life threatening condition in which the body doesn't produce enough red blood cells , it can be due to autoimmune disease or chronic illness

Apart from the given causes, there can be many other reasons for anaemia.
